Predicting polymer/solvent diffusion coefficients using free‐volume theory

Abstract

Abstract The Vrentas/Duda free‐volume diffusion model accurately correlates polymer/solvent diffusion coefficients over wide ranges of concentration and temperature. Currently the model is semipredictive: limited diffusion data are required to estimate model parameters that can then be used to predict diffusion coefficient behavior over sundry conditions. In this work, we present methods for estimating all of the model parameters without any diffusion data and examine the accuracy of the resulting diffusion coefficient predictions. This is the only technique known that predicts polymer/solvent diffusion behavior without any use of any diffusion data.
